| 0.7 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 1/10 | 1/5 | 2/10 | 1/5 | 2/20 | May 4, 2005 Cabbagey DMS in an unhappy marriage with odd rootbeer-like spiciness. Very clear, very pale yellow with a fizzy, white, fully-diminishing head. Very sweet with a cabbagey undertone that really is quite unpleasant even at fridge temp and becomes moreso as it warms. Fairly pronounced finishing bitterness. Strong carbonation. Watery light body. Somebody kick me for buying this. Lager glass, fridge temp. Bottle (Provigo, Apr. 2005).

| 0.9 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 2/10 | 2/5 | 1/10 | 1/5 | 3/20 | Jul 16, 2005 Updated: Aug 24, 2005aluminum bottle (341ml). Pours very pale yellow, lots of tiny bubbles, fair white frothy head, not much lacing. Like a really cheap sparkling wine. Aroma is very light grain, sweetish yeast, ginger ale or sprite (sickly sweet soda pop), harsh chemical after a bit, maybe hard boiled egg. Taste is the weak, slimy shandy from hell - thin, flat, fake-sweet, not enough hops to make the meter flicker - a cheat and pointless. Don’t taste and caffeine, just chemical sweetness to begin and end. Maybe there’s a hint of fake lemon, but it could just be the lining of the "bottle" being dissolved by the varsol in this scheisse.
